E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
数据库优化
面试八股文Mysql:(2)数据库调优
1.SQL优化很有必要
数据库优化
在提升系统性能是很重要的一个方面,不管是MySQL还是MongoDB还是其它的数据库。
青铜爱码士
·
2023-08-12 23:17
数据库
面试
mysql
数学相关 - HyperLogLog算法原理
比较容易想到的方案有存储到数据库表,使用distinctcount计算使用Redis的set,bitmap等数据结构但都存在一些问题,随着数据量增加,存储空间占用越来越大;统计速度慢,性能并不理想数据分析,网络监控及
数据库优化
等领域都会涉及到基数计数的需求
不住在隔壁的老王
·
2023-08-12 08:17
数学
算法
算法
数学
深度思考mysql面经
1.1定义索引下推(IndexConditionPushdown,简称ICP)是一种
数据库优化
技术。
xxx_520s
·
2023-08-10 20:12
mysql
数据库
数据库性能优化
关系型数据库在互联网项目中应用极为广泛,下面介绍几个
数据库优化
的几种方案:1)建立索引:
数据库优化
第一步就是建立合理的索引,这也是最初级的优化,也是DBA常用的优化方案!
32b701b24e5b
·
2023-08-10 11:19
数据库优化
:探索 SQL 中的索引
推荐:使用NSDT场景编辑器助你快速搭建可编辑的3D应用场景在一本书中搜索特定主题时,我们将首先访问索引页面(该页面位于该书的开头),并找到包含我们感兴趣的主题的页码。现在,想象一下在没有索引页的书中找到特定主题是多么不方便。为此,我们必须搜索书中的每一页,这非常耗时且令人沮丧。当SQLServer从数据库中检索数据时,它也会出现类似的问题。为了克服这个问题,SQLServer还使用索引来加快数据
ygtu2018
·
2023-08-07 16:58
数据库
sql
数据库
接下来选择数据库用途,(第一种是多功能用途,将把
数据库优化
成很好的innodb存储类型和高效率的myisam存储类型,第二种是只用于事务处理类型,最好的优化innodb,但同时也支持myisam,最后一种是非事务处理类型
c667ec5a71d8
·
2023-08-07 12:36
数据库优化
1.设计优化01.尽量保持数据库所有元素的小规模02.尽量避免使用null03.尽量保持主键数据简短04.表有固定长度列可以使速度增快,但可能会占据更多空间2.权限01.简化权限来提高查询速度3.表优化01.如果一张表使用了一段时间,数据可能会随着更新和删除变得碎片化。这种碎片化增加了在表中定位数据的时间解决办法:OPTIMIZETABLEtablename;作用:后续insert会重新使用旧的记
WTXGBG
·
2023-08-05 18:52
数据库访问性能优化
•一、
数据库优化
法则1、减少数据访问(减少硬盘访问)2、返回更少数据(减少网络传输或磁盘访问)3、减少交互次数(减少网络传输)4、减少服务器CPU开销(减少CPU及内存开销)5、利用更多的资源(增加资源
Zebra笔记
·
2023-08-05 13:37
2018-09-17 美丽联合(蘑菇街)测试开发工程师面试题
Java内存溢出(java.lang.OutOfMemoryError)的常见情况和处理方式总结4.
数据库优化
策略?
数据库优化
一般思路(个人经验之谈)-CSDN博客5.开发测试工程师你怎么看?
hongt7
·
2023-08-05 08:55
高并发下的Java项目解决方案
我们将主要讨论四个主要的主题:服务器扩展,
数据库优化
,缓存策略,以及异步处理。1.服务器扩展服务器扩展是处理高并发问题的第一步。这包括两种主要的策略:水平扩展和垂直扩展。
orton777
·
2023-08-05 04:13
spring
boot
数据库
后端
Oracle架构和应用
目录1.oracle架构1.1Oracle的SGA1.1.1相关表与表字段解析1.1.2相关SQL语句1.2Oracle的DataBase1.2.1表空间2.Oracle
数据库优化
2.1数据库层面2.1.1
weixin_41164620
·
2023-08-04 17:03
Oracle
数据库
字节跳动一面(后端开发)
字节跳动一面(后端开发)1说一说mysql
数据库优化
优先进行索引优化,然后解决慢查询,慢查询1索引没起作用。
小程的Bald_diary
·
2023-08-04 14:26
oracle
数据库优化
-IO性能分析优化
在部署了ORACLE数据库的服务器上,我们大家或多或少的遇到过下列情况:1.业务系统运行缓慢,作为系统管理员需要检查包括IO在内的系统资源,这时系统管理员、存储管理员可能得到DBA(数据库管理员)的反馈说,IO的响应时间很慢,达到了30毫秒以上,要求解决。但存储管理员检查又不存在热点盘的情况,系统的IO量就是很大,除了使用更多的RAID组来重新分布数据、更换为更高端的存储外,似乎没有太好的办法;2
执笔画情ora
·
2023-08-01 13:48
ORACLE数据库性能优化
ORACLE数据库故障处理分析
AI面试官:SQL Server数据库(二)
18.在开发中如何进行
数据库优化
?请列举一些
YSの陈憨憨
·
2023-07-31 07:11
职聊NET
数据库
asp.net
职聊NET
范式
性能
事务
分区
数据库优化
(数据库自身的优化,数据库表优化,程序操作优化)
数据库优化
(数据库自身的优化,数据库表优化,程序操作优化)一、增加次数据文件,设置文件自动增长(粗略数据分区)1.增加次数据文件从SQLSERVER2005开始,数据库不默认生成NDF数据文件,一般情况下有一个主数据文件
YSの陈憨憨
·
2023-07-31 07:40
职聊NET
数据库
职聊NET
asp.net
sql
数据库优化
程序优化
数据库的分区
【Django】如何优化数据库访问
因此,下面我将为您提供一些Django
数据库优化
的
我辈李想
·
2023-07-30 12:05
Django开始入门
数据库
django
sqlite
mysql优化
优化是多方面的包括插入,查询,更新,删除,服务器,数据性能参数
数据库优化
方案:提高crud效率,降低数据库的crud压力数据库的压力非常大为什么压力大呢?
BenjaminCool
·
2023-07-29 01:40
MySQL
数据库优化
的八种方式(总结)
偶尔发现了这篇文章,总结得很经典,文章流量也很大,所以拿到自己的总结文集中,积累优质文章,提升个人能力,希望对大家今后开发中也有帮助。1、选取最适用的字段属性MySQL可以很好的支持大数据量的存取,但是一般说来,数据库中的表越小,在它上面执行的查询也就会越快。因此,在创建表的时候,为了获得更好的性能,我们可以将表中字段的宽度设得尽可能小。例如,在定义邮政编码这个字段时,如果将其设置为CHAR(25
abstracted.
·
2023-07-28 13:45
mysql
sql
数据库
2023JAVA 架构师面试 130 题含答案:JVM+spring+ 分布式 + 并发编程》...
此文包含Java面试的各个方面,史上最全,苦心整理最全Java面试题目整理包括基+JVM+算法+
数据库优化
+算法数据结构+分布式+并发编程+缓存等,使用层面广,知识量大,涉及你的知识盲点。
老程不秃
·
2023-07-25 18:34
面试
Java
后端
java
开发语言
后端
程序人生
spring
分布式
面试
数据库的性能优化
建立索引
数据库优化
第一步就是建立合理的索引,这也是最初级的优化,也是DBA常用的优化方案!MySql索引类型有:普通索引,主键索引,唯一索引,组合索引!
_52Hertz
·
2023-07-25 12:14
MySQL
数据库优化
MySQL
数据库优化
1.1SQL及索引优化1.2数据库表结构优化1.3系统配置优化1.4硬件配置优化2SQL及索引优化2.1慢查日志2.1.1检查慢查日志是否开启2.1.2MySQL慢查日志的存储格式2.2MySQL
浅谈_
·
2023-07-24 16:43
#
MySQL
数据库
mysql
Mysql的分库分表,水平拆分-垂直拆分
mysql的分库分表是在数据量大后的一个常用
数据库优化
方法mysql单表数据量在500w至1000w之间性能还是可以的,超过10
程大哥T_T
·
2023-07-22 11:20
SQL15 查看学校名称中含北京的用户
tips:面试常问的一个问题:你了解哪些
数据库优化
技术?SQL语句优化也属于
数据库优化
一部分,而我
CLOLUD3
·
2023-07-21 13:22
sql
oracle
数据库
MySql优化之索引优化
索引是
数据库优化
最重要的手段,当我们遇到数据库性能问题的时候首先想到的就应该是索引优化,我们通过一个例子来看看索引对查询效率的影响究竟有多大:我们还是沿用上一讲的数据库里面有一百万条数据:根据id查询index_test
xiaxiaomao1981
·
2023-07-20 10:03
mysql(五)索引的三种级别
所谓的"三星索引",一般是在
数据库优化
中提及,它是指一个理想的、优秀的索引应该具备以下三个条件:索引的选择性:当一个索引能够将查询的结果集缩小到表中很小的一部分时,我们会给这个索引评定一颗星。
皆是梦
·
2023-07-20 02:30
数据库
mysql
数据库
oracle
MySQL数据库分区优化
概述 对于
数据库优化
,相信大家都会说给表分个区查询速度就快了;那么,什么是分区、如何分区、分区真的会使性能提升嘛?
史啸天
·
2023-07-19 14:10
数据库设计
目录一、
数据库优化
包括哪些方面二、数据库的设计2.1良好数据库与糟糕数据库的对比2.2设计数据库的步骤2.2.1充分了解需求2.2.2标识实体:具体存在的对象,名词对象如下2.2.3标识属性2.2.4标识关系
bug捕手
·
2023-07-19 10:50
MySQL
数据库
oracle
网络
网络协议
程序人生
[全网首发] 万字长文解析
数据库优化
总结(细节太多)
前言你真的会数据库调优吗?不要光搁着索引薅了,B+树都被薅秃了这篇文章总结了在面试中被忽略的知识点,看了这篇文章能让你对数据库调优有更深的理解!目录前言一、SQL优化与索引优化1.使用EXPLAIN分析SQL(1)select_type(2)table(3)type(4)possible_keys(5)key(6)key_len(7)ref(8)rows(9)Extra2.创建、使用索引的原则(1
static main
·
2023-07-15 19:03
数据库
性能优化
MySQL
数据库优化
技术一
纵论对mysql优化时一个综合性的技术,主要包括表的设计合理化(符合3NF)添加适当索引(index)[四种:普通索引、主键索引、唯一索引unique、全文索引]分表技术(水平分割、垂直分割)水平分割根据一个标准重复定义几个字段值相同,表名称不同的表,表的结构相同读(将查询query分配到多个数据库中,子数据库);写(主数据库用来写)[写:update/delete/add]分离存储过程[模块化编
dkjhl
·
2023-07-15 12:29
mysql
数据库
mysql
数学建模
数据库优化
整理之:冷热分离
一、引言工作中,随着数据库表数据量的增大,我们会发现,对表数据的读写操作会变得越来越慢,有时候查询一条数据会耗费几十秒或几分钟才查出结果,甚至多点击几次查询还会出现宕机。这个时候,我们可能首先会想到通过对表结构、业务代码、索引、SQL语句等方面进行优化,以此来提高读写操作响应速度。然而,对于表数据量相对较大的情况,我们发现优化效果有限,并未达到预期效果。此时,我们可以考虑是否可以通冷热分离来提升读
夏之七
·
2023-06-23 15:06
MySQL
冷热分离
binlog
数据库优化
java Mysql 面试题,原理,索引,优化----持续补充
details/122357831文章目录1.关于IO磁盘的知识2.mysql底层数据结构3.mysql索引基础4.mysql索引细节5.事务/隔离级别/锁6.Sql注入和Sql优化、乐观锁和悲观锁7.
数据库优化
殷丿grd_志鹏
·
2023-06-20 08:55
面试
java
mysql
数据结构
解决Oracle SQL语句性能问题——收集和维护统计数据
所谓统计数据,前述文中也提到过,它们是
数据库优化
器赖以产生SQL语句最优执行计划的依据。
lhdz_bj
·
2023-06-20 05:01
Oracle性能优化与实例解析
统计数据
收集
手工
自动
扩展
oracle
数据库优化
器的参数对数据库的性能影响巨大
经分析是复杂update语句无法执行成功,数据库版本是11.2.0.4,该语句在optimizer_features_enable='10.2.0.4'时碰到oracle优化器的bug,导致执行异常,通过altersystemsetoptimizer_features_enable='11.2.0.4',语句执行很快
lltfjsy
·
2023-06-19 21:16
数据库
oracle
MySQL
数据库优化
————COUNT优化
直接进入主题索引对count语句的影响在我们对departments表进行count查询时,使用了以下语句selectcount(*)fromemployees;当前employees表索引情况如图只有一个主键索引执行explainselectcount(*)fromemployees;从结果中可以看到,这时候用的是主键索引。让我们修改一下employees表的索引在last_name上创建了索引
努力的小强
·
2023-06-18 18:58
数据库
mysql
java
高并发写入优化
常见的优化方案高并发写入是一个常见的性能问题,可以从以下几个方面入手进行优化:
数据库优化
:选择合适的数据库类型和版本,使用合适的数据库引擎、缓存、索引等技术来提高数据库的写入性能。
KevinAha
·
2023-06-18 17:04
数据库
java
mysql
数据库相关优化方案
数据库优化
方案很多,主要分为两大类:软件层面、硬件层面。软件层面包括:SQL调优、表结构优化、读写分离、数据库集群、分库分表等;硬件层面主要是增加机器性能。
小白_学编程
·
2023-06-16 10:39
数据库
sql
mysql
【IMDB】IMDB数据集导入PostgreSQL和join order benchmark(JOB)查询生成
JoinOrderBenchmark(JOB)是一个数据库基准测试,旨在评估
数据库优化
器的能力,
暗夜无风
·
2023-06-15 13:42
数据库
postgresql
数据库
python
前端和后端分别是什么?
常见的html5、JavaScript、jQuery...后端:spring、tomcet、JVM,MySQL...毕竟,如果这个问题问一个老后端,他掰掰手指可以给你罗列出一堆的名词来,比如设计模式、
数据库优化
德迅--文琪
·
2023-06-15 12:44
服务器
前端
java
开发语言
每个DBA都应该知道:进行
数据库优化
的方法
当然,编写高效的SQL是确保
数据库优化
性能的最重要方面,但是对SQL的调整或系统的调优都无法优化针对设计不良或组织混乱的数据库运行的查询的性能。
沃趣数据库管理平台
·
2023-06-15 02:31
数据库
dba
数据库架构
MySQL 常见的数据库查询性能优化手段
简单介绍了一些常见MySQL
数据库优化
手段,比如减少数据访问、使用索引、使用关联查询等等。
刘Java
·
2023-06-14 23:25
MySQL
mysql
mysql优化
索引
史上最全的MySQL优化手册
MySQL
数据库优化
大全(注:文档参考高性能MySQL,SQL手册,官方文档[提前声明]文章由作者:张耀峰结合自己生产中的使用经验整理,最终形成简单易懂的文章写作不易,转载请注明,谢谢!
李时珍皮啊
·
2023-06-14 21:20
SQL优化
架构设计
一文读懂系列
mysql
数据库
sql
中间件
MySQL性能优化
2、优化的方向在
数据库优化
上有两个主要方向:即安全与性能。安全:数据安全性性能:数据的
青衫逍遥客
·
2023-06-14 02:13
MySQL
mysql
后端
性能优化
Linux数据库高可用实现
准备本章需要两个linux系统,两个linux系统中安装数据库,两个linux的ip地址必须不一样,如果是一样的话,改ip地址本章使用的数据库可视化软件是:SQLyogEnt修改ip地址安装数据库
数据库优化
说明场景
·
2023-06-13 15:31
GaussDB云数据库SQL应用系列—索引管理
而数据库索引作为
数据库优化
的关键手段之一,对于提高数据库性能和查询效率具有重要作用。本文将介绍GaussDB云数据库的索引创建和管
Gauss松鼠会
·
2023-06-13 12:53
GaussDB经验总结
数据库
GaussDB
面对数据量大的情况如何进行优化?
分治算法简介基本步骤关键点举例总结2.哈希算法简介特点应用3.位图(BitMap)算法简介实现步骤4.布隆过滤器(BloomFilter)简介工作流程总结5.堆排序工作流程总结前端展示的优化面对数据量大的情况,可以采用以下优化方法:
数据库优化
米奇妙妙wuu
·
2023-06-13 07:21
算法
java
数据结构
我的MySQL调优笔记
MySQL
数据库优化
慢查询开启开启慢查询日志slow_query_log=on指定慢查询时间long_query_time=1记录没有使用索引的查询语句not_using_indexes=1慢日志:时间
矩阵科学
·
2023-06-13 04:46
mysql
java
MySQL调优
MySQL优化
Mysql
数据库优化
-null值优化
1在oracle数据库中null值是不被索引存储的,需要使用nvl函数进行优化null,2在mysql中null值可以被索引保存,语句可以正常使用索引。15:16:[ytt]>createindexidx2ont(password_last_changed);QueryOK,0rowsaffected(0.08sec)Records:0Duplicates:0Warnings:015:16:[yt
执笔画情ora
·
2023-06-12 19:05
MYSQL性能优化
数据库
mysql
oracle
分库分表架构实践(文末送书)
在谈论数据库架构和
数据库优化
的时候,我们经常会听到“分库分表”、“分片”、“Sha
架构师小秘圈
·
2023-06-10 19:40
Oracle数据库进行简单优化,Oracle数据库性能优化
数据库优化
的讨论可以说是一个永恒的主题。资深的Oracle优化人员通常会要求提出Oracle数据库性能问题的人对数据库做一个statspack,贴出数据库配置等等。
赛克心
·
2023-06-09 15:59
Oracle数据库进行简单优化
实战!接口优化的18种方案
1.批量思想:批量操作
数据库优化
前://for循环单笔入库for(TransDetaildetail:transDetailList){insert(detail);
捡田螺的小男孩
·
2023-06-09 13:32
代码总结
接口优化
缓存
redis
java
上一页
1
2
3
4
5
6
7
8
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他